Miami Airport Shuttles & Transportation
Miami International Airport (2100 NW 42nd Ave, Miami, FL 33142) processes over 50 million passengers a year, and the curbside Arrivals level at peak times is one of the most chaotic pickup spots in Florida. Commercial bus pickup zones are at the Arrivals Level (Level 1): Door 15 at the North Terminal (Concourse D), Doors 20, 24, and 26 at the Central Terminal, and Doors 31 and 34 at the South Terminal. Have your group collect luggage and assemble at the agreed door before your coordinator calls — MIA limits commercial loading to approximately 30 minutes, so timing matters.
We also serve Fort Lauderdale-Hollywood International Airport (FLL) for groups flying into Broward County, and our fleet handles the nine-mile run from MIA down to PortMiami for cruise embarkation groups, using the Dolphin Expressway rather than city streets. Miami Concert Transportation & Shuttles
Concert traffic in Miami is genuinely punishing. Kaseya Center (601 Biscayne Blvd, Miami, FL 33132) hosts touring artists year-round, and the official bus and taxi drop-off zone is Gate 3 on NE 8th Street — steps from the main entrance. Hard Rock Stadium (347 Don Shula Dr, Miami Gardens, FL 33056) hosts stadium-scale shows where NW 199th Street closes hours before doors, and rideshare pickup for those events is in Lot 44 at Betty T. Ferguson Recreational Complex — an estimated 25-minute walk from the gates.
The Fillmore Miami Beach (1700 Washington Ave, Miami Beach, FL 33139) and FPL Solar Amphitheater at Bayfront Park (301 Biscayne Blvd, Miami, FL 33132) round out the main circuit. Ultra Music Festival draws 165,000+ attendees to Bayfront Park each March, when Biscayne Boulevard and the MacArthur Causeway see some of the worst congestion of the year. Miami Corporate Event Transportation
The Miami Beach Convention Center (1901 Convention Center Dr, Miami Beach, FL 33139) is South Florida's largest convention venue, and shuttle logistics there deserve some planning. Charter bus drop-off uses the Washington Avenue entrances — 1750 Washington Ave and 2000 Washington Ave — with on-site bus parking available. South Beach congestion during major trade shows adds 20–30 minutes to any downtown-to-venue run, which means staggered departure windows matter.
For Art Basel Miami Beach each December, rideshare pricing spikes to 3–4x normal as 70,000+ visitors flood the area — a dedicated shuttle circuit from your hotel block to the venue keeps your team on the floor, not stuck outside in an Uber queue.
For executive transfers in Brickell or inter-campus shuttles between the Downtown Development Authority's offices and satellite locations, a Sprinter van handles smaller VIP groups with leather seating and individual USB charging. Miami Homecoming & Prom Party Bus Rentals
Prom season runs late April through May across Miami-Dade and Broward County, and it is the single busiest period for party bus and charter bookings in the area. High schools district-wide hold proms within a six-week window, and availability tightens fast. A typical 6-hour prom rental for 30 students — school pickup, a photo stop at Vizcaya Museum & Gardens (3251 S Miami Ave, Miami, FL 33129), venue drop-off at a Miami Beach hotel ballroom, and after-party return — runs $1,800–$2,200 when booked 4–6 months early.
Wait until the last minute and the same itinerary costs $2,800–$3,500+, if vehicles are even available.
For prom: book by December or expect premium pricing or no availability. Miami Sporting Event Transportation
The gridlock on I-95 northbound toward Hard Rock Stadium (347 Don Shula Dr, Miami Gardens, FL 33056) on Dolphins game days is predictable and avoidable — if you plan ahead. Rideshare pickup after games is in Lot 44 at Betty T. Ferguson Recreational Complex (3000 NW 199th St), an estimated 25-minute walk from the stadium gates. A charter bus drops your group near the NW corner of the stadium for direct gate access, then the bus waits nearby until post-game pickup.
For Dolphins home season (September–January), NW 199th Street and NW 27th Avenue close hours before kickoff — the charter bus approach is confirmed for your specific date when you book.
Heat fans heading to Kaseya Center (601 Biscayne Blvd, Miami, FL 33132) face near-zero non-premium parking on game nights. Official bus drop-off is Gate 3 on NE 8th Street, north side, right next to the box office — steps from the main entrance and the ADA entry point. For Marlins games at loanDepot park (501 Marlins Way, Miami, FL 33125), curbside drop-off via NW 14th Avenue skips the limited on-site parking entirely.

How does a bus pick up my group at Miami International Airport?
At Miami International Airport (2100 NW 42nd Ave, Miami, FL 33142), commercial buses pick up from the Arrivals Level (Level 1) curbside. Once your full group has collected luggage and is assembled, your coordinator calls our team to confirm the bus moves to the correct terminal door: Door 15 at the North Terminal (Concourse D), Doors 20, 24, or 26 at the Central Terminal (Concourses E, F, G), or Doors 31 or 34 at the South Terminal (Concourses H, J). MIA allows approximately 30 minutes for commercial bus loading — do not call for the bus until your full group is together with luggage.
Pre-arranged cruise transfers use the North Bus Station at Concourse D, Door 1, or the South Bus Station at Concourse J, Door 33.
Can a charter bus drop off at loanDepot park for a Marlins game?
Yes. Drop-off is curbside via NW 14th Avenue, less than one block from the ballpark gates. Dedicated bus parking is in West Lot 3 (1680 NW 5th St, Miami, FL 33125) at $100 per game — pre-purchase through the Marlins parking portal.
Best approach from I-95 or SR 836 is NW 12th Avenue. On Opening Day and sellout games, a Park & Ride from Hickman Garage (270 NW 2nd St, Downtown Miami) operates at $12 per vehicle with complimentary shuttles running until approximately 9:30 PM. One bus for your group means one $100 parking cost instead of multiple individual passes, and no one walking in from a remote lot.

Hard Rock Stadium
Hard Rock Stadium (347 Don Shula Dr, Miami Gardens, FL 33056) is home to the Miami Dolphins, University of Miami Hurricanes, the annual Capital One Orange Bowl, the Miami Open tennis tournament, Formula 1's Miami Grand Prix, and FIFA World Cup 2026 matches. Capacity exceeds 65,000. Charter buses drop near the NW corner for direct gate access; rideshare pickup is in Lot 44 at Betty T. Ferguson Recreational Complex — an estimated 25-minute walk.
All parking requires pre-purchased passes; none are sold on site. NW 199th Street and NW 27th Avenue close hours before doors on major event days. For Formula 1 weekends, Florida Turnpike Exit 2X ramps also close.

Kaseya Center
Home of the Miami Heat since 1999, Kaseya Center (601 Biscayne Blvd, Miami, FL 33132) sits on the downtown waterfront with a 19,600-seat capacity for basketball and a packed concert calendar. On-site parking is almost entirely reserved for premium and suite-level ticket holders — non-premium groups have no reliable parking option within walking distance on event nights. The official charter bus and taxi drop-off zone is Gate 3 on NE 8th Street on the north side of the arena, next to the box office windows, which is steps from the main entrance and the ADA entry point.
Rideshare pickup is at the corner of Bayshore Drive and HEAT Blvd. Nearest public parking is the Bayside Marketplace garage (401 Biscayne Blvd), approximately a 6-minute walk. We recommend confirming current drop-off protocols on the official Kaseya Center parking page before your visit.

PortMiami
PortMiami is the busiest cruise port on the planet, handling nearly 10 million passengers annually across 10+ terminals on Dodge Island (1015 N America Way, Miami, FL 33132). Major terminals include Royal Caribbean's Terminal A, Norwegian's Terminal B, Carnival's Terminal D, and the 490,000-square-foot MSC Terminal AA. Cruise groups that book a charter bus transfer from MIA cut the $25-per-day port parking cost entirely — the bus drops your group curbside at your specific terminal's designated passenger zone rather than making you navigate Dodge Island's internal road network with a mountain of luggage.
Confirm your exact terminal with the cruise line before embarkation morning, since Royal Caribbean, Norwegian, and MSC each have separate approach roads and drop-off lanes within the port. We recommend checking the official PortMiami directions page before your embarkation day.

Vizcaya Museum & Gardens
Vizcaya Museum and Gardens (3251 S Miami Ave, Miami, FL 33129) is a National Historic Landmark — a 70-room Italian Renaissance-style villa built in 1916, surrounded by 50 acres of formal gardens and waterfront terraces overlooking Biscayne Bay in Coconut Grove. It is one of Miami's most sought-after private event and wedding reception venues, and also open as a public museum Tuesday through Sunday (9:30 a.m.–4:30 p.m.). Admission is $25 for adults, $10 for children 6–12.
For charter buses, advance coordination is required — contact the group tours team at group.tours@vizcaya.org or 305-860-8442 before your visit. Drop-off is at the Entrance Drive on South Miami Avenue; bus parking is available on site. We recommend confirming current access and group logistics on the Vizcaya directions and parking page.
